> Would this open the door to LLVM forks - e.g. [ROCm](https://github.com/ROCm/llvm-project)? Not sure how muddy that might get. Or would the goal be mainline only?
ROCm is already possible, it has no dependancies on system llvm, and can be installed to a directory such as /usr/lib/rocm
I have a working template (x86_64 glibc only) but it is quite messy. I don't think it's a good fit for a void package though.
